15 via santa filomena terra e primo, 98039 Trappitello
Apartment
Offering a garden, Villa Letizia by Holiday World offers accommodations in Trappitello. This property offers access to a terrace, free private parking, and free Wifi. Isola Bella is 6.8 miles away and Piazza del Duomo, Catania is 30 miles from the apartment.
This apartment includes 3 bedrooms, a living...